To find the best water filter in Garfield, UT, you can follow these steps:
1. Research Local Water Quality: Understand the specific water quality issues in Garfield, UT. Check with local authorities or water utility companies for information regarding contaminants and common water issues in the area.
2. Identify Your Water Filter Needs: Determine your specific needs for water filtration based on your water quality concerns. For example, you may be concerned about removing chlorine, lead, bacteria, or other specific contaminants.
3. Research Different Types of Water Filters: Explore various types of water filters available in the market, such as pitcher filters, faucet-mounted filters, countertop filters, under-sink filters, whole house filters, or reverse osmosis systems. Each type has different features, filtration methods, and installation requirements.
4. Read Product Reviews: Check online reviews and ratings for water filters from reputable sources like consumer review websites, or customer feedback on e-commerce platforms. Look for filters with positive reviews, as they indicate customer satisfaction and reliable performance.
5. Consider Certifications: Look for water filters that are certified by independent organizations such as NSF International or the Water Quality Association (WQA). Certification ensures that the filter meets specific standards for removing contaminants effectively.
6. Compare Features and Prices: Compare different water filter brands and models based on their features, such as filter lifespan, flow rate, ease of installation, and maintenance requirements. Also, consider the price range and whether replacement filters are readily available.
7. Seek Expert Advice: Consult with local water treatment professionals or plumbers for recommendations regarding reliable water filters suitable for Garfield, UT’s water quality conditions. They can provide valuable insights and guidance based on their experience and expertise.
8. Make a Purchase: Once you have gathered sufficient information and narrowed down your options, make a purchase from trustworthy retailers or manufacturers. Ensure that you review warranties, return policies, and any necessary installation or maintenance considerations.
Remember that the “best” water filter ultimately depends on your specific needs and the water quality in Garfield, UT. By following these steps, you can make an informed decision and find a water filter that meets your requirements.

Best Reverse Osmosis Systems in Garfield, UT
1. Home Master TMAFC-ERP: Known for producing exceptionally clean and great-tasting water, this RO system features a seven-stage filtration process, offering efficient removal of contaminants like chlorine, fluoride, and heavy metals. Its modular design allows for easy maintenance and replacement of filters.
2. iSpring RCC7: This highly rated RO system delivers reliable performance with its five-stage filtration process. The efficient filters remove up to 99% of contaminants, ensuring safe drinking water. Its compact design makes it suitable for installation in small spaces.
3. APEC Top Tier: This RO system provides top-tier performance. With its five-stage filtration process, it effectively removes contaminants, allowing you to enjoy clean, pure water. The system is easy to install and features long-lasting filters, reducing maintenance costs.
